The SaaS Boom in France
France’s SaaS sector contributes significantly to the European tech economy. With government support through initiatives like La French Tech, venture capital investments are pouring into B2B software platforms, cloud-based CRMs, automation tools, and data management systems.
According to industry reports, the French SaaS market size is expected to cross €12 billion by 2026, with more than 70% of enterprises using cloud-based tools daily. This growth offers tremendous opportunities but also poses challenges primarily visibility and customer reach in a competitive digital space.
Why SEO Is the Growth Engine for French SaaS Companies
Long-Term Visibility
Unlike paid campaigns that stop generating results once the budget runs out, SEO provides continuous visibility. For SaaS businesses, ranking high for keywords like “CRM software France”, “B2B SaaS solutions”, or “project management SaaS” means consistent organic traffic and inbound leads.
Trust and Brand Authority
Search engine users inherently trust organic results more than paid ads. Appearing at the top of Google not only boosts visibility but establishes credibility, a critical factor for SaaS companies targeting B2B clients in France.
Reduced Customer Acquisition Cost (CAC)
Organic growth through SEO is cost-effective in the long run. While PPC ads offer instant exposure, SEO’s compounding effect leads to sustained growth at lower costs. Many SaaS firms have successfully reduced their CAC by 30–40% after implementing comprehensive SEO campaigns.
Core Digital Marketing Strategies That Drive SaaS Growth
SEO alone is powerful, but when combined with a holistic digital marketing approach, including PPC, content marketing, email automation, and social media — the results multiply.
1. Data-Driven Content Marketing
SaaS buyers are informed decision-makers. They research solutions extensively before making a purchase. This makes educational content a critical asset for SaaS marketing.
French SaaS companies that publish:
In-depth blog posts
Whitepapers
Case studies
Product comparison pages
Webinars and video tutorials
…tend to attract more qualified leads.
Creating localized content in both French and English allows SaaS brands to appeal to domestic clients and international audiences simultaneously.
2. PPC Campaigns for Fast Conversions
Pay-per-click advertising complements SEO by providing immediate exposure. Using Google Ads, LinkedIn Ads, and Meta campaigns, SaaS companies can promote:
Free trials
Product demos
Subscription offers
Targeting high-intent keywords like “best SaaS tools for businesses in France” or “enterprise SaaS pricing France” can deliver leads instantly while SEO builds long-term authority.
3. Email Marketing & Retargeting
Email remains one of the most effective SaaS retention channels. French SaaS businesses that automate onboarding sequences, trial follow-ups, and personalized product updates see significantly higher customer retention.
4. Social Media for SaaS Engagement
LinkedIn and X (formerly Twitter) are dominant B2B platforms for SaaS in France. Sharing case studies, success stories, product tutorials, and customer testimonials creates engagement and builds social proof. Meanwhile, platforms like YouTube and Instagram can humanize the brand with behind-the-scenes videos or founder interviews.
On-Page SEO Best Practices for SaaS Websites
To achieve top rankings, SaaS websites must be optimized for both users and search engines.
Optimized Metadata
Each page should have a clear, keyword-rich meta title and description. For instance:
Title: “Cloud-Based CRM Software in France – Scalable SaaS Solutions”
Meta Description: “Empower your business with scalable SaaS solutions and cloud CRM software designed for efficiency. Discover how SEO and digital marketing accelerate SaaS growth.”
Site Speed & User Experience
A slow SaaS website can kill conversions. Implementing technical optimizations — such as image compression, caching, and code minification — ensures faster loading times.
Landing Page Optimization
SaaS companies should develop dedicated pages for each product or service. Each landing page must have:
A clear CTA (like “Start Free Trial”)
Customer testimonials
FAQs
Trust signals (certifications, client logos)

Common SaaS SEO Challenges in France
Despite opportunities, SaaS businesses face specific challenges:
Highly Competitive Keywords – Many SaaS niches are saturated, requiring advanced long-tail strategies.
Language Barriers – Optimizing in both French and English adds complexity.
Long Sales Cycles – SaaS conversions take time, needing consistent nurturing.
Frequent Product Updates – Continuous website and content updates are necessary to maintain accuracy.
